Joyrich
Be the first to find out about product releases and secret sales! [ JOIN ]
Last updated on
About Joyrich
Founded
2007Estimated Revenue
$1M-$10MEmployees
11-50Category
Industry
RetailLocation
City
Los AngelesState
CaliforniaCountry
United StatesJoyrich
Find your buyer within Joyrich